White Cottage Living Room Decor

The key to achieving the perfect white cottage living room is in the decor. Keep it simple and natural, incorporating elements such as wooden furniture, soft textiles, and natural accents. Use neutral colors and subtle patterns to add depth and interest to the space, while still maintaining a clean and cohesive look.

White Cottage Living Room Furniture

When it comes to furniture, opt for pieces that are comfortable and inviting, yet still maintain a sense of elegance and simplicity. Choose white or light-colored sofas and chairs, and add soft throw pillows and cozy blankets for a touch of warmth. Incorporate natural elements such as wooden coffee tables and rattan accent chairs to add a rustic charm to the space.

White Cottage Living Room Design

The design of your white cottage living room should be warm, inviting, and functional. Embrace the use of natural light by keeping the windows uncovered or using sheer curtains. Add layers of lighting with table lamps, floor lamps, and overhead lighting to create a cozy ambiance. Incorporate storage solutions such as built-in shelves or storage ottomans to keep the space organized and clutter-free.

White Cottage Living Room Colors

The color palette for a white cottage living room should be soft and neutral, with touches of pastel colors for a pop of color. Stick to shades of white, cream, beige, and light gray, and incorporate soft blues, pale pinks, or mint greens for a subtle hint of color.

Start with a Neutral Color Palette

white cottage living room The key to achieving a white cottage living room is to start with a neutral color palette. This means incorporating shades of white, cream, beige, and gray into your design. These colors create a soothing and airy atmosphere that is perfect for a cottage-inspired space. When choosing your furniture, opt for light-colored fabrics such as linen, cotton, or even a faded floral print for a touch of whimsy.

Add Natural Elements

white cottage living room Incorporating natural elements is essential in achieving the white cottage look. This can be done through the use of wooden furniture, wicker accents, and potted plants. Not only do these elements add texture and warmth to the space, but they also bring a touch of the outdoors inside. Consider adding a large, distressed wooden coffee table as a focal point or a vintage wicker armchair for a cozy reading nook.

Embrace Vintage and Rustic Pieces

white cottage living room To truly capture the essence of a white cottage living room, incorporate vintage and rustic pieces into your design. This can be in the form of a weathered wooden bench, an antique mirror, or a vintage rug. These pieces add character and charm to the space, giving it a lived-in and comfortable feel. Don't be afraid to mix and match different styles and eras to create a unique and personalized look.

Accessorize with Soft Textures

white cottage living room Adding soft textures is crucial in creating a cozy and inviting white cottage living room. This can be achieved through the use of plush throw pillows, a chunky knit blanket, or a soft area rug. These elements not only add a touch of warmth to the space but also create a sense of comfort and relaxation. Consider incorporating different textures such as faux fur, velvet, and cable knit to add depth and interest to the room.

Let Natural Light In

white cottage living room Lastly, to truly bring the white cottage aesthetic to life, it's essential to let natural light in. This means keeping your windows uncovered or using sheer curtains to allow sunlight to filter through. Natural light not only makes the space feel brighter and more open but also enhances the white and neutral color palette. It also helps to showcase the natural elements and textures in the room.
